We are looking for a confident Support Worker with a passion for delivering outstanding care.
You’ll be working 38.5 hours a week, covering days and nights, between 7:30am - 8pm and 7:30pm - 8am (Week 1: Mon, Tues, Sat, Sun / Week 2: Wed, Thu, Fri), making a positive difference to the lives of the people in our care at Cygnet Hospital Ealing, on New Dawn Ward.
Cygnet Hospital Ealing provides a welcoming, non-institutional environment, offering personalised treatment for service users with an eating disorder or personality disorder over two separate wards.
You will be working on New Dawn Ward which is a 9 bed specialist Tier 4 service, providing treatment, care and support for women with a personality disorder who are ready to engage in therapy.
As an active member of our dynamic team, you’ll provide support for our nursing staff including the admission, assessment, implementation and discharge of inpatients, with a focus on dignity and safety at all times.

Your day-to-day…
Offer enhanced care with a flexible learning approach for all the people in our care
Provide guidance & encouragement through physical & emotional support
Learn about individuals’ specific needs & provide help in the most appropriate way
Assist with medical & welfare needs
Report on medical & welfare needs as required
Safeguard
Maintain a safe, clean environment for all
